The semi-finals of SledTown ShowDown is coming down to the wire as the January 1 deadline approaches. As has been the trend with previous rounds of this year’s contest, round 5 continues to gather votes at a record-setting pace.
Here’s how Round 5 is shaping up:
The battle of B.C. and Alberta could be an upset in the making. Edson (51 per cent, 5,258 votes), Alberta, has a slight lead over Tumbler Ridge (49 per cent, 5,127), B.C. That’s over 10,000 votes cast in this tilt and we’re only halfway through the voting period.
Saskatchewan and Manitoba is tighter than expected as well. Flin Flon (56 per cent, 4,158 votes), Manitoba, is out in front of Hudson Bay (44 per cent, 3,254 votes), Saskatchewan, but not by much.
Which SledTown will rise up and ascend to the finals. It’s still anybody’s game.
Total votes (so far) from all provinces in Round 5: 17,797!
